Exchange Network
A social structure involving the exchange of resources, goods, or services among individuals or groups.
Particularistic Values
Values that are unique to specific cultures, groups, or contexts, as opposed to universal values that are believed to be applicable to all societies.
Peter Blau
A sociologist known for his contributions to the study of social structure and social exchange theory.
Ensure Conformity
The process or measures taken to make individuals or groups comply with norms, rules, or laws, maintaining social order and cohesion.
